About the Role:
As the Senior Solutions Engineering Manager, Product Specialists, you will lead a team of category specialists deployed into the deals, evaluations, and product motions where deep domain expertise has the highest impact, improving category attach, lifting win rates, and strengthening technical validation across the field. In this role, you'll be responsible for both people leadership and operating-model design: hiring and coaching high-caliber specialists, defining how the team engages with Account Executives and core Solutions Engineers, building prioritization and intake mechanisms, and ensuring the function is measured on influence and category health rather than sourced pipeline.
What You'll Do:
- Lead and develop a team of Product Specialists aligned to strategic solution categories such as Maintenance, Workforce Management, Cards, and other emerging product areas.
- Define the team charter, engagement model, and handoffs with Account Executives, core Solutions Engineers, Trial Success, Product Marketing, and Product.
- Build a coverage and prioritization model so specialists are deployed into the highest-value opportunities, evaluations, and field needs.
- Coach the team on discovery, demo strategy, objection handling, technical validation, proof-of-concept design, and executive communication.
- Ensure specialists act as multipliers for the field by creating reusable plays, assets, and repeatable category-selling motions, and serve as an escalation point on strategic opportunities where their involvement can materially improve outcomes.
- Establish the operating rhythm for the function — inspecting category performance, specialist utilization, and deal support quality — and partner with Sales Ops and SE leadership to define success metrics, attribution, and performance expectations.
- Partner closely with Product and Product Marketing so the team acts as a high-quality voice of customer and an input to roadmap, positioning, and launch readiness.
- Hire and onboard specialists with deep product, workflow, or industry expertise, and build the team for scale so new categories can be added as products mature.
What We're Looking For:
- 8+ years in Solutions Engineering, Sales Engineering, Solution Consulting, Technical Pre-Sales, or a related customer-facing role, including 3+ years of people leadership experience managing senior individual contributors or specialist teams.
- Bachelor's degree preferred; Master's degree a plus.
- A strong Solutions Engineering foundation, including discovery, demo leadership, value-based selling, technical validation, and support of complex multi-stakeholder B2B SaaS sales cycles.
- Strong understanding of value-based selling frameworks such as MEDDIC, MEDDPICC, Command of the Message, or similar, along with SE-specific methodologies like Demo2Win or Great Demo!.
- Experience building or leading overlay teams, specialist seller/SE motions, subject matter expert groups, or other shared-service field functions is strongly preferred.
- Demonstrated ability to operate cross-functionally with Sales, Product, Product Marketing, Operations, and Customer Success, with experience designing or improving operating models, engagement rules, prioritization frameworks, and team charters.
- Strong pattern recognition around where specialist intervention creates the most leverage, with the ability to coach teams to balance strategic deal support with scalable field enablement — backed by executive presence and the ability to influence senior stakeholders through data, judgment, and clear communication.
- Comfort working in ambiguity and standing up new functions, processes, and metrics in fast-moving environments; experience with maintenance, workforce management, payments/cards, telematics, asset operations, or adjacent operational technology domains is a plus.

Tips for Your Remote Solutions Engineering Manager Job Search
Apply early to remote roles that fit
Migrate Mate lists remote solutions engineering manager openings from across the U.S. in one place. Check it regularly and apply directly to roles that match your seniority and technical domain before postings fill.
Show async communication in your application
Remote solutions engineering manager roles screen heavily on written clarity. Write your cover note and follow-up emails the way you'd run async deal reviews, structured, concise, and free of ambiguity. Remote hiring teams notice the difference immediately.
Document your distributed team leadership
Remote employers want proof you've managed engineers or solutions architects across time zones. Quantify your team size, the geographies you covered, and how you ran stand-ups, deal reviews, and coaching sessions without in-person access.
Prepare demos and technical walkthroughs on video
Remote solutions engineering manager interviews often include a live demo or a recorded walkthrough to test your ability to sell and coach over video. Rehearse screen-sharing, camera presence, and keeping technical depth accessible to non-technical stakeholders.

Can you get a remote solutions engineering manager job with no experience?
Yes, but remote solutions engineering manager roles are harder to land without experience because you're expected to direct a team and run technical sales cycles independently from day one. Remote-first startups and scale-ups are the most open to promoting strong individual contributors into the manager track. Demonstrating async leadership, a history of closing technical deals, and clear written communication skills can substitute for a formal management title.
Do you need a degree for remote solutions engineering manager jobs?
Not always. Remote employers weigh demonstrated technical depth, pre-sales results, and the ability to manage distributed teams far more heavily than a specific degree for solutions engineering manager roles. A portfolio of closed deals, customer references, and proficiency in tools like Salesforce, Gong, or relevant cloud platforms often carries more weight than formal credentials.
